Scope of Automobile Engineers
India’s automobile sector is one among the biggest within the world. it had been previously one amongst the world’s fastest rising economies, but now it’s experiencing flat or negative growth.
In 2010, India surpassed Thailand as Asia’s biggest passenger vehicle exporter, trailing only Japan, Republic of Korea, and Thailand. India had 30 million passenger cars in 2011.
In 2010, India produced over 5 million automobiles, a forty five percent increase over the previous year, making it the world’s second fastest expanding car sector after China. India recently overtook Brazil in terms of passenger vehicle production.
According to the Society of Indian Automobile Manufacturers, average car sales in India would reach 8.5 million by 2022, up from 5 million previously forecast.

Automobile Engineers’ job descriptions and responsibilities
Planning, research and development ( r&d), and manufacturing are the three forms of automotive technology occupations.
Using CAD kits, create digital representations of vehicles and their components. Applying mechanical, thermodynamic, pneumatic, hydraulic, and electrical ideas to resolve technical problems and identify appropriate solutions.
